A solid shaft (r=10 mm) made of two materials is inserted into two rigid walls at A and C. Shaft AB is made of steel with G=70 GPa, shaft BC is made of an unknown metal. When a torque of 100 Nm is applied at the interface between two metals, the angle of twist at D is measured to be 0.014 radians. Find the shear modulus of the unknown material and the support reaction at C. Assume that there is perfect bonding at B. 0.5 m A B D +» 100 Nm 0.5 m 1 m Steel Unknown metal
